CAUTION: When the combination meter is replaced, perform the variant work. Combination Meter System > OPERATION 1. Disconnect the ground terminal from battery sensor. NOTE 2. Release the lock, tilt the steering column to the lowest end and fully extend the column by the telescopic system. 3. Remove the cover assembly - instrument panel LWR driver. Instrument Panel Lower Cover > REMOVAL 4. Remove the visor assembly - lower. (1) Release the clips and claws. (2) Disconnect the connector and remove the visor assembly - lower. CAUTION: • Being careful not to damage the visor assembly - lower, slowly remove the clips and claws one by one from the right and left edges of visor assembly - lower. • When using a clip remover, wrap it with protective tape or cloth.
5. Remove the combination meter assembly. CAUTION: Be careful not to damage the combination meter assembly, lens or instrument panel. (1) Release the claws and remove the cover - column (a). (2) Remove the screws and clips.
(3) Pull the combination meter assembly toward you and disconnect the connector. (4) Remove the combination meter assembly as shown in the figure.
